Q: Is 123,434,402 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 123,434,402 is not a prime number.

Why is 123,434,402 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 123434402 can be evenly divided by 1 2 7 13 14 26 91 182 678,211 1,356,422 4,747,477 8,816,743 9,494,954 17,633,486 61,717,201 and 123,434,402, with no remainder.

Since 123,434,402 cannot be divided by just 1 and 123,434,402, it is not a prime number.
